Informa Loses CEO Gilbertson To New-Look Emap B2B; Centaur Review?

Apax and Guardian Media Group have poached Informa CEO David Gilbertson to the B2B publishing division of Emap (LSE: EMA) they bought for £1.2 billion before Christmas. In a statement from the so-called Eden Bidco, he said he wanted to grow the company through both organic and acquisition growth, but it appears to mean merging Emap B2B with Apax’s Incisive B2B publisher is off the agenda. At Informa, chairman Peter Rigby will fill in.

Times: “Apax has found it is unable to squeeze costs by combining the business with Incisive. Lenders are unwilling to refinance cheaper debt put in place before the credit crunch for Incisive’s purchase of American Lawyer magazine.” Still, Reed Business Information is still up for grabs – it may be that Apax bids for that as a partner to Incisive.

Centaur: Meanwhile, The Times also reports New Media Age and The Lawyer publisher Centaur is planning a strategic review that could lead to a sell-off. At present, there’s no statement confirming that report, however.
